We are seeking an experienced Manufacturing Execution System (MES) developer to support and develop electronic batch records and logbook, associated tools, and system interfaces to meet business needs. The successful candidate will deploy existing systems, analyze information, design, program, and implement new systems or enhancements to existing systems in accordance with company standards and guidelines.
Main Purpose and Objectives
* Analyze business processes and recommend or implement changes to systems and/or procedures.
* Work with local and global IT groups, automation, and operations teams to deliver manufacturing solutions.
* Implement solutions to meet business needs, collaborating with site business areas and IT architects.
* Understand how manufacturing execution systems and processes integrate with other critical systems like EWM and Delta V.
Key Responsibilities
1. Provide training, documentation, and post-implementation support to users of the new application and/or systems.
2. Coordinate or perform technical testing and installation with appropriate users and systems personnel.
3. Prepare project justification, scope, and timeline, ensuring compliance with commitments.
4. Ensure compliance with Computer Systems Validation policies, standards, procedures, and practices.
Requirements
The ideal candidate should have:
* A Bachelor's Deg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field.
* Minimum 8 years' experience in manufacturing, preferably in pharmaceutical or other regulated industries.
* Experience with Manufacturing Execution System platforms such as Syncade, PharmaSuite, or PAS-X.
* Knowledge of System Development Life Cycle, cGMPs, and Microsoft Office suite of tools.
